I joined IBMQuantum three years ago as a microwave design engineer, working on a number of quantum chip designs and developing the open source quantum-EDA tool, Qiskit Metal. Previously I was working as a post-doc in EQSL at IQC with Dr. Chris Wilson on a variety of projects. I had completed a PhD in 2018 at the University of Waterloo / IQC on the project of 'Extensible Architecture for Superconducting Quantum Computing' as a member of the Digital Quantum Matter group, with PI Dr. Matteo Mariantoni. During this time I had also been working as a teaching assistant and a lab instructor for a number of courses. Doctoral ResearchUniversity Of Waterloo Jan 2013 - Aug 2018Waterloo, Ontario, CaWorked on the project 'Extensible Architecture for Superconducting Quantum Computing'. The primary focus was on a novel approach and design that would enable a scalable superconducting qubit system. This ranged from the improvement and optimization on basic quantum circuits (such as the improvement of fabrication processes for high-Q resonators) to a 3D wiring scheme that is compatible with microwave circuitry at low power and sub-Kelvin temperatures (see below links).Further;• Designed the brand new Digital Quantum Matter (DQM) laboratory. This included the setup, wiring and supporting infrastructure for two new dilution fridges.• Developed MatLab code to allow remote and automated operation of our control and measurement electronics, such as: vector network analyzers; arbitrary waveform generators; vector signal generators.• Designed, simulated and then fabricated multiple chips of superconducting microwave circuits using lithographic procedures in the Quantum NanoFab facility.• Invented sapphire based coaxial compatible 0 dB thermal anchors for use in DQM’s dilution fridge.• Collaboratively developed a variation of the surface code which uses resonant modes for data storage and transmon qubits as couplers between the resonant modes.• Intermediate supervisor and mentor for four undergraduate and masters students. Worked collaboratively with colleagues on: circuit designs; fabrication in the clean room; and experimental measurements.• Lab safety manager for DQM, ensuring all lab SOPs met health and safety policy requirements and that all lab members were up to date on required training. -
